“Turkey and Tinsel” at Meadows Gallery

The next exhibit for the Meadows Art Gallery is Turkey and Tinsel, a special show that was created out of the two exhibits normally running in November and December.

The Meadows Art Gallery will be closed during January for some necessary maintenance. For this reason, the Meadows have combined two shows into one exhibit. Turkey and Tinsel features as many Door County artists as possible who have been in a previous Meadows exhibit this year. Some of the work is not for sale, but most of the art displayed will be for immediate sale, right off the wall. So, the works can be purchased and immediately taken home as Christmas presents.

Artists in the exhibit are Nancy Akerly, Mary Blichmann, Beverly Hart Branson, Dennis Connolly, Ethel Davis, Jen Gaddes, Don Howard, Brigitte Kozma, Mary Nelson, Marcia Nickols, Christy Ohman, Bonnie Sandstrom, Erland Sandstrom, Karen Sandstrom, Tom Seagard, Madonna Siles, Arlene Stanger, Steve Stanger and Betts Williams. They will share their work in photography, painting, drawing, pottery, knitting, box assemblage and jewelry.

The Meadows Gallery is open from 10 am to 5 pm all week. This show runs Dec. 1 to Jan. 5. The reception is Dec. 16, 2 -4 pm.

The gallery is located in the Meadows Independent Living Apartments at Scandia Village in Sister Bay. For more information call 920.854.2317 or Tom Seagard at 920.854.4416.
